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

двумерный массив -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 В каждом слове все буквы разместить в алфавитном порядке http://www.cyberforum.ru/cpp-beginners/thread1038933.html
Помогите написать программу!!нужно в каждом слове все буквы разместить в алфавитном порядке.
C++ В чем ошибка ?! задача такая: написать программу что бы символ двигался в консоле при помощи стрелок. и почему оно не работает? уже все перепробывал ( #include <iostream> #include <ctime> #include <windows.h>... http://www.cyberforum.ru/cpp-beginners/thread1038926.html
C++ .Упорядочить строки матрицы по убыванию значений произведений наименьшего и наибольшего элементов каждой строки
Дана матрица чисел M*N.Упорядочить строки матрицы по убыванию значений произведений наименьшего и наибольшего элементов каждой строки.
C++ Дан массив из N целых чисел. Отсортировать его по убыванию элементов методом пузырька
Дан массив из N целых чисел. Отсортировать его по убыванию элементов методом пузырька
C++ В матрице размером NxM найти максимальный среди элементов, лежащих ниже побочной диагонали, и минимальный среди элементов, лежащих выше главной диагон http://www.cyberforum.ru/cpp-beginners/thread1038907.html
Вроде код составил, но не пойму, минимальный жлемент выше главной диагонали вроде правильно ищет, а максимальный ниже побочной нет. Прошу помочь=) Задание: "В матрице размером NxM найти...
C++ Найти все предложения в тексте Ребятушки, очень нужна ваша помощь! Сегодня очень скомканно объяснили тему, а завтра уже сдавать лабу.Вот собственно само задание: С клавиатуры вводится строка символов, представляющая собой... подробнее

Показать сообщение отдельно
programina
1914 / 599 / 37
Регистрация: 23.10.2011
Сообщений: 4,468
Записей в блоге: 2
12.12.2013, 19:56
petyahohlov,
C++
#include <stdio.h>
 
int main()
{
    // наш массив
    int a[3][4] =
    {
        { 0, 1, 2, 2 },
        { 3, 4, 4, 5 },
        { 6, 7, 8, 9 }
    };
 
    int t = 0;
 
    // получаем значение элемента a[i][j]
    for(int i = 0; i < 3; i++)
    {
        for(int j = 0; j < 4; j++)
        {
            // здесь снова пробегаем по всему массиву и сравниваем 
            // все его элементы с текущим значением a[i][j]
            // например возьмем первый элемент а[0][0] и сравним 
            // его со всеми элементами, в результате, если он не 
            // повторяется, то мы должны получить только одно 
            // совпадение - a[0][0] == a[0][0]
            for(int x = 0; x < 3; x++)
            {
                for(int y = 0; y < 4; y++)
                {
                    if(a[i][j] == a[x][y]) t++; // увеличиваем счетчик
                }
            }
            
            if(t == 1) // если одно совпадение - не повторяется, выводим на печать.
                printf("%d\n", a[i][j]);
            t = 0; // обнуляем для использования в следующей итерации цикла
        }
    }
}
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ru